The White House South Lawn has recently been the site of significant construction, events, and some controversy in 2026.

Construction of a Helipad and Ballroom

As of August 2026, construction is ongoing for a new helipad and a ballroom on the South Lawn of the White House 58. This project is being overseen by McCrery Architects, a firm known for classical design 9. The CEO of McCrery Architects, Jim McCrery, stated that modern-era presidents have faced challenges hosting major events at the White House due to the lack of significant renovations since President Harry Truman's time 9. Photos taken from the Washington Monument on August 13, 2026, show workers continuing the construction 5. Forbes also reported on August 10, 2026, about the ongoing construction of both the helipad and the East Wing ballroom 8.

Past Events and Usage

Historically, the South Lawn has been a significant area for public events. Before the construction of the North Portico, most public events were entered from the South Lawn, and its grading and planting were ordered by Thomas Jefferson 6.

More recently, on June 14, 2026, the South Lawn hosted UFC Freedom 250, a mixed martial arts event produced by the Ultimate Fighting Championship 1.

Controversy and Damage Claims

Former President Trump has claimed that the South Lawn was "vandalized" 4. However, photos from webcams atop the Washington Monument taken at the time show a large bandstand and seating areas covering nearly the entire lawn, suggesting that the area's appearance was due to event infrastructure rather than vandalism 4.
